Man Charged With Triple Murder of Racing Commentator’s Family

A 26-year-old man from Enfield, Kyle Clifford, has been hit with three murder charges over the deaths of racing commentator John Hunt’s wife and two daughters.

Tragic Killings in Hertfordshire

The horrific murders happened on July 9 in Bushey, Hertfordshire. Carol Hunt, 61, and her daughters Louise and Hannah were found seriously injured at their home on Ashlyn Close. Despite paramedics’ best efforts, all three women died at the scene.

Armed Manhunt and Further Charges

Following a neighbour’s call, police launched a massive manhunt involving armed officers and helicopters. Kyle Clifford was arrested and now also faces charges of false imprisonment plus two counts of possessing offensive weapons.

Community in Shock, Police Seek Help

The horrific triple slaying has shocked the local community. Authorities urge anyone with information to come forward as the investigation continues. Clifford remains in custody and will appear at Westminster Magistrates’ Court today.
